Yes, there is a one-time payment for the M.A. in Disaster Studies at JNU. According to the JNU e-Prospectus 2025-26, the one-time fees include:
Admission Fee: Rs. 5.00
Enrolment Fee: Rs. 5.00
Security Deposit (Refundable): Rs. 40.00
Identity Card Folder: Rs. 10.00
Student Hostel and General Information Guide: Rs. 15.00
National Service Scheme (NSS): Rs. 20.00
Chief Proctor Office Manual: Rs. 45.00 (optional)

The eligibility criteria for admission to JNU for B.A. (Hons.) in Chinese are:
1. Senior School Certificate (10+2) or equivalent examination from a recognised Board/University with a minimum of 45% marks.
2. Candidates who are due to appear in Senior School Certificate (10+2) or equivalent examination are eligible to apply.

To get admission to M.Sc. in Computational and Integrative Sciences (Computational Biology) at JNU, students are admitted through the nation-wide entrance tests conducted by GAT-B and/or JNU as per the DBT and university rules. The eligibility criteria include a minimum of 55% marks in Bachelor's degree in any branch of Basic and Applied Science or Technology, including medicine and engineering disciplines. The admission procedure involves two different modes, one of which is supported by the Department of Biotechnology (DBT), Government of India. The programme aims to provide rigorous training and equip students with theoretical understanding and practical mastery in state-of-art applications of computational approaches and experimental techniques to model and analyze biological and complex systems. The duration of the M.Sc. programme is four semesters, including both theory and laboratory courses, and students also execute a research project/dissertation work in the last two semesters.

The highest overall package offered for B.Tech. in Computer Science and Engineering at JNU is 33 LPA, the highest on-campus package offered is 16 LPA, and the average package offered is 11 LPA. Major recruiters include Cradlepoint, Optum, Salesforce, Ciena, HSBC, Strand Life Sciences, S&P Global, and Hughes Systique. Top off-campus placements include CISCO, MetaBrainz Foundation.

The JNU offers admission to the M.Sc. in Chemistry course based on a national-level entrance examination as per JNU admission policy. The eligibility criteria for admission to M.Sc. in Chemistry is a Bachelor's degree (with Chemistry as one of the subjects) under the 10+2+3 pattern of education with 55% marks in the aggregate (or in Chemistry, Physics, and Mathematics combined), or in Chemistry Honours. Applicants with B.Tech. degree (or equivalent) in Chemical/Polymer/Petroleum Engineering with a CGPA of at least 6.0 out of 10.0 (or equivalent percentage) are also eligible.

To get a seat in JNU for M.A. in Politics (International Relations), candidates need to have a Bachelor's degree under 10+2+3 pattern of education with at least 50% marks in Social sciences and 55% marks for those who have Bachelor's Degree in Science and technology disciplines. They must also appear for the entrance examination, where they are expected to be familiar with the content of a standard B.A. course in Political Science. The M.A. programme consists of 16 courses, with 10 compulsory and 6 optional courses, and the Centre places special emphasis on the study of political developments in India and promotes theoretically informed analysis of social and political reality.
